What Is The ABS Module?

The ABS module, also known as the Electronic Brake Control Module (EBCM), is a computer-controlled device that manages the Anti-lock Braking System. The ABS system is designed to prevent the wheels from locking up when you hit the brakes suddenly, allowing you to maintain control of your car and avoid accidents. The ABS module is responsible for monitoring the speed of each wheel and adjusting the braking pressure to prevent skidding.

The ABS module is typically located in the engine compartment, near the brake master cylinder. It is connected to the wheel speed sensors, brake pressure sensors, and the hydraulic control unit, which regulates the braking pressure. The module receives input from these sensors and uses this data to determine the appropriate amount of braking pressure needed to prevent the wheels from locking up.

How Does The ABS Module Work?

The ABS module uses a complex system of sensors and algorithms to determine when to apply the brakes and how much pressure to use. When you hit the brakes, the wheel speed sensors detect the speed of each wheel and send this information to the ABS module. If the module detects that one or more wheels are about to lock up, it sends a signal to the hydraulic control unit, which reduces the braking pressure to that wheel. This allows the wheel to continue rotating, preventing skidding and loss of control.

The ABS module continuously monitors the speed of each wheel and adjusts the braking pressure as needed. This ensures that the wheels maintain traction with the road, even in slippery conditions. In addition, the module also performs self-diagnostic tests to ensure that it is functioning correctly. If it detects a problem, such as a faulty sensor or malfunctioning hydraulic control unit, it will illuminate the ABS warning light on the dashboard.

Why Is The ABS Module Essential For Your Car's Safety?

The ABS module plays a critical role in ensuring the safety of your car and its occupants. Without the ABS system, sudden braking could cause the wheels to lock up, resulting in skidding and loss of control. This could lead to accidents, especially in wet or slippery conditions. The ABS system allows you to maintain control of your car and avoid collisions, even in emergency situations.

In addition, the ABS system is required by law in many countries, including the United States and Europe. It is also a crucial factor in determining the safety rating of a car. Cars with ABS systems are generally considered safer than those without, and they may qualify for lower insurance premiums.
